Kelp has the reputation of being a longevity vegetable, a vegetable of the sea, and a champion of iodine content. The mannitol contained in it works synergistically with iodine, potassium, niacin, etc., and has certain preventive and therapeutic effects on arteriosclerosis, heart disease, diabetes, and hypertension; kelp also has the functions and effects of protecting against cold, fighting cancer, and preventing cancer. Kelp has many functions, and ordinary people can eat it regularly. However, people with hyperthyroidism should avoid eating it to avoid aggravating the condition. There are many ways to make kelp. Today's braised kelp dish uses the flavor of pork belly to make the taste and texture of kelp more intense.
